Performance tools capture the critical behaviors and outcomes that result from effective nursing care and use criteria that are appropriate, meaningful, and useful in measuring what they are in-tending to measure.
 
  The determination of the extent that these characteristics are being measured effectively using this tool is known as: a. accuracy.
  b. objectivity.
  c. reliability.
  d. validity.

Answer to Question 1

D
Validity is the determination of the extent that the tool is measuring the construct that is under evaluation. Evaluation tools must capture the critical behaviors and outcomes that result from effective nursing care. The term construct validity is used to establish that the criteria are appro-priate, meaningful, and useful in measuring what they are intending to measure.

Calcitonin is a naturally occurring hormone. In women who are at least 5 years beyond menopause, it slows bone loss and increases spinal bone density.

Vampire bats have a natural anticoagulant in their saliva that permits continuous bleeding after they painlessly open a wound with their incisors. This capillary blood does not cause any significant blood loss to their victims.
